Blasdell woman, 39, charged with felony DWI

Story tools:

A Blasdell woman was charged with felony driving while intoxicated, the Erie County Sheriff’s Office said.

Nichole M. Curcio, 39, failed to stay in her lane about 11:30 p. m. Friday on Transit Road in Elma and was stopped by Deputy Chris Ginnane, authorities said. Curcio submitted to a breath test and registered 0.13 percent. Because Curcio had a DWI conviction in 2003, the latest charge became a felony, sheriff’s officials said.
